    What's the Point? Mobilizing for Collective Self-Interest.

    William Gheen, president of Americans for Legal Immigration-PAC, a key partner in the grass-roots campaign to defeat the Senate immigration plan, said:

    "We're going to put pressure on Congress, not to stop a bill, but to demand that Congress launch an immediate investigation into the White House to determine what criminal prosecutions may be warranted relating to not enforcing our existing laws. It's not for the president to decide what laws to obey or enforce." he said.

    That's what it's about. A paradigm shift.

    WE own this country. We elect (hire) people to run it so we can go on with our daily lives while they supposedly keep things running smoothly.

    But it's our country. Not the legislators' or the president's. They work for us. Public servents. If they do a bad job, they’re held accountable.

    Gheen’s organization, Americans for Legal Immigration PAC is what it says it is; a PAC – a Political Action Committee – Organized lobbyists working on behalf of a special interest group to exert influence over legislation in Congress. Except this time, the special interest group is us – the citizens and legal residents of the US. ‘We, The People’ -- like in our Constitution.

    If 1/2 the US households paid $10. a month to exert The People’s influence over congress to curb legislative mismanagement and misconduct, it’s likely to save us a lot more than $10.

    Our $10 would also buy us a better quality-of-life, because of better and more efficient infrastructure and public services.

    So, figure about 30,000,000 households X $10 = $300,000,000 a month.

    That’ll orchestrate a lot of political influence. More than the oil companies spend on lobbying legislators to allow them to fleece us.
